ECS is seeking a Facilities Assessment Senior Project Associate to join our Mid-Atlantic Building Science + Infrastructure team in Baltimore, MD. The Senior Project Associate is responsible for sourcing and acquiring work as well as providing technical leadership and project management for facilities assessment projects. This is a client-facing role with daily involvement with clients, project teams (e.g., architects, general contractors, engineers, owners) and heavy involvement in project execution and junior staff development. You’ll collaborate with a multidisciplinary team to deliver high-quality consulting solutions to a diverse range of facilities and clients.

Who We Are:
ECS Group of Companies (ECS) was founded in 1988 with the goal to raise the standards of professional engineering consulting. Today, we are a leader in geotechnical, construction materials, environmental and facilities consulting services. We are employee-owned with more than 3,000 employees in 100+ offices and testing facilities coast to coast. ECS is currently ranked #60 in Engineering News-Record’s Top 500 Design Firms (April 2026), #148 in Engineering News-Record’s Top 200 Environmental Firms (October 2025) and #50 in Zweig Group’s Hot Firm List (May 2025).
